软件实施完成的标准是指在软件开发过程中,对软件产品的质量、功能、性能等方面的具体要求和评估标准。这些标准通常由项目团队、客户或相关利益方共同制定,以确保软件产品能够满足用户的需求和期望。
软件实施完成的标准主要包括以下几个方面:
1. 功能性标准:软件产品应具备完整的功能,满足用户的基本需求。这包括软件的界面设计、操作流程、数据处理等方面。在实施过程中,需要确保软件的功能与用户需求相匹配,避免出现功能缺失或冗余的情况。
2. 性能标准:软件产品应具有良好的性能,能够稳定运行并满足用户的操作要求。这包括软件的响应速度、处理能力、并发用户数等方面。在实施过程中,需要关注软件的性能指标,如响应时间、吞吐量等,并进行优化以满足用户需求。
3. 安全性标准:软件产品应具备较高的安全性,防止数据泄露、恶意攻击等安全风险。这包括软件的加密技术、访问控制、日志记录等方面。在实施过程中,需要遵循相关的安全规范和标准,确保软件的安全性能。
4. 兼容性标准:软件产品应能够在不同操作系统、硬件设备上正常运行,满足用户的使用场景。这包括软件的跨平台支持、插件扩展等方面。在实施过程中,需要关注软件的兼容性问题,并进行相应的调整以满足用户需求。
5. 可维护性标准:软件产品应具备较好的可维护性,便于后期的升级和维护。这包括软件的代码结构、文档资料、接口规范等方面。在实施过程中,需要关注软件的可维护性问题,并进行相应的优化以提高软件的可维护性。
6. 用户体验标准:软件产品应具备良好的用户体验,使用户能够方便地使用和管理软件。这包括软件的用户界面设计、操作流程、帮助文档等方面。在实施过程中,需要关注用户体验的问题,并进行相应的改进以满足用户需求。
总之,软件实施完成的标准是衡量软件产品质量的重要依据。在软件开发过程中,项目团队需要与客户、利益方等相关方密切合作,共同制定和执行这些标准,以确保软件产品的质量和性能达到预期目标。